‘Sisaket’ continues to organize a national sport for the disabled ‘Nakhon Lamduan Games’ tightens control over COVID-19

Mr. Prachum Boonthiam, Deputy Governor of the Sports Authority of Thailand (SAT), Department of Sports Excellence and Sports Science Chaired the meeting of the National Disability Sports Competition 37th “Nakhon Lamduan Games” with Mr. Wattana Putthichat, Governor of Sisaket Province, Mr. Anurat Thamprachachit, Deputy Governor of Sisaket Province, Mr. Pricha La Lun, Director of Sports Development Excellence, Dr. Mechai Inwood, Director of the Sports Ban Doping Control Office, Dr. Siripong Angkasakulkiat President of the Sports Association of Sisaket Province, Dr. Thanong Weerasangpong, Sisaket Provincial Public Health Doctor and the management team attended the meeting at the Sri Lamduan Grand Ballroom Sri Lamduan Hotel, Sisaket Province, on March 29, 2022.

Mr. Prachum Boonthiam said that according to the SAT assigned to Sisaket Province Hosted the 37th National Games for Persons with Disabilities Between March 30 and April 3, 2022, the province has cooperated. and excellent preparation in organizing this competition By setting the competition in 20 sports, consisting of 18 main sports, including athletics, global, sepak takraw, table tennis, boccia, badminton, petanque, men’s football (deaf), football (cerebral palsy), men’s football ( deaf), weightlifting, shooting, archery, volleyball (standing), swimming, wheelchair tennis, wheelchair basketball, wheelchair fencing and 2 demonstration sports including taekwondo and football (person blind)

along with training and a meeting of the coaching team and relevant officials of all kinds of sports In order to be ready before the start of the competition, the rules, the scoring criteria to be fair and the cleanest white In which this competition has more than 1,500 athletes participating in the competition, with strict control measures to take care of athletes. and related people to prevent the spread of COVID-19 When arriving in Sisaket province, ATK must be checked to receive ATK PASS CARD between 09.00-16.00 hrs. There are 2 checkpoints at Dome Wan Klang building. National Sports University and Dome Building, Sisaket Provincial Sport School During the competition, ATK must be checked every 3 days.

While Mr. Wattana Puttichat said that for organizing this competition Sisaket Province has prepared to support athletes and officials involved fully To facilitate all the way until the end of the competition by paying attention to every detail whether it is a place to stay for athletes and staff The accommodation will be arranged according to the type of sports and closest to the competition field. to facilitate the contestants Intra-provincial transportation has set up a transportation system to have a shuttle – send athletes and staff From the accommodation to the racetrack and can contact and coordinate with the transport department and vehicles 1 day in advance

It also attaches importance to security. by laying out measures to maintain safety and facilitate traffic for athletes and officials There will be a 24-hour security police officer stationed at the athlete’s camp. and can contact for more information at Coordinating Center Secretariat of the Competition Organizing Committee Sports Authority of Thailand Sisaket Province Tel. 045 643615
